1
私はここで完全に迷っています。私はFilestackのセキュリティ機能を使いたいと思っています。私はそれを動作させることができません。私はドキュメンテーションを読んだが、私は彼らが言うすべてをやっているが、それでも動作しない。ここに私のコードがあります:Filestackのセキュリティ機能を使用するにはどうすればよいですか?
const filestack_apikey = MY_API_KEY;
const filestack_policy = MY_POLICY;
const filestack_signature = MY_SIGNATURE;
const filestack_security = {
policy: filestack_policy,
signature: filestack_signature
};
const fsClient = filestack.init(filestack_apikey, filestack_security);
function openFilePicker() {
fsClient.pick({
fromSources: ["local_file_system"],
maxSize: 100*1024*1024,
maxFiles: 1,
storeTo: {
location: 's3',
path: MY_PATH,
container: MY_CONTAINER,
region: 'us-east-1'
}
}).then(function (response) {
console.log('response = ' + JSON.stringify(response));
}
});
ファイルピッカーはうまくいきます。私は自分のコンピュータからファイルを選択して、そのファイルをファイルピッカーに表示します。しかし、[アップロード]ボタンをクリックすると、次の応答が表示されます。
response = {"filesUploaded":[],"filesFailed":[{...}]}
私は間違っていますか?ところで、私はFilestackの開発者ポータルで「セキュリティの使用」ボタンをチェックしています。